How are the Golden State Warriors arriving?
The Warriors, despite their losing record, still possess undeniable offensive firepower, though it often comes in spurts. While the usual suspects are there, it’s the burgeoning talent of Brandin Podziemski, averaging a solid 13.8 points, who often provides a crucial spark, adding a youthful energy to the veteran core.
Their struggles this season have frequently stemmed from finding a consistent rhythm beyond the arc and maintaining defensive intensity. However, when Draymond Green is fully engaged, his impact is undeniable, leading the team with 5.5 rebounds and 5.5 assists per game, acting as the team’s emotional and playmaking hub.
Without any significant injury concerns reported, the Warriors should be able to field their full rotation, which means we can expect the usual suspects to get ample minutes. Their ability to push the pace and create transition opportunities will be key to overcoming a disciplined Clippers squad.
What to expect from the LA Clippers?
The LA Clippers arrive in a much more stable position, hovering above .500 and looking to solidify their playoff seeding. Their identity is built on a blend of star power and defensive grit, especially when playing on their home court, where they tend to be a more formidable opponent.
At the heart of their success is, of course, Kawhi Leonard. His remarkable efficiency and two-way dominance are the engine of this team, leading the Clippers with an impressive 27.9 points, 6.4 rebounds, and 3.6 assists per contest. When “The Klaw” is locked in, he dictates the flow of the game on both ends.
The Clippers’ defensive prowess, particularly in the half-court, can stifle opponents and force tough shots. With no major injuries impacting their rotation, they will lean on their experienced roster to control the tempo and exploit any defensive missteps by the Warriors.
